🤔 Why Does Menopause Age Vary So Much?
First things first: Menopause is like Mother Nature flipping her calendar and saying, "Okay, baby-making time’s over!" 📅 But here’s the kicker—women don’t all sync up at the same stoplight. While the average age for menopause in the U.S. is around 51 years old, some ladies wrap things up as early as 40 or wait patiently until they’re 60+.
Why such a spread? Genetics plays a big role (thanks, Grandma!), but lifestyle factors like smoking, stress levels, diet, and even where you live can tweak your timeline. For instance, smokers tend to hit menopause earlier by about two years. Who knew lighting up could also light out your ovaries faster? 💨🔥

💡 Tips to Survive (and Thrive!) During Menopause
Now that we’ve got the facts straight, let’s talk solutions. Because no matter when menopause strikes, there are ways to make life easier:
- Hormone Therapy: A doctor-prescribed game-changer for managing symptoms. Just don’t forget to weigh the pros and cons with your healthcare pro.
- Diet & Exercise: Load up on calcium-rich foods and stay active to protect those bones. And yes, cardio counts as therapy too!
- Mindfulness: Meditation, journaling, or even screaming into a pillow—whatever helps calm the chaos inside your head. 🧠✨
